<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>Document</title>
<style type="text/css">
#content{
width: 600px;
text-overflow: hidden;
margin: 0 auto;
}
h1{
font-size: 30px;
width: 600px;
margin: 20px auto;
}
.text{
font-size: 12px;
width: 290px;
line-height: 170%;
}
#text_l{
float: left;
width: 290px;/* 这行去掉,布局就不会左右并列,为什么? */
}
#text_r{
float: right;
}
</style>
</head>
<body>
<div id="content">
<h1>常见问题</h1>
<div id="text_l">
符合Web标准的网站首先一点条件是网页能够通过W3C的代码校验,W3C提供了一个帮助使用使用者校验自己网站各方面语法程序,W3C目前提供了HTML / XHTML / CSS / RDF / P3P / XML /等多种标记语言的校验工具,如果你使用了这些语言来构建你的网站及应用,可以使用相关的工具进行语法校验。通过校验是学习Web标准的第一步,如果你在设计符合Web标准的网站中最后能够通过W3C校验,那么证明你的网页在Web标准的语法层面的使用上是没有问题的。但是仅仅为通过W3C校验而设计的网页是没有价值的,符合Web标准的另一层含义是使用Web标准中的各项技术将网站表现与内容完全分离,从根本上改变现有网站的结构为网站带来革新性的变化。所以我们认为通过W3C校验是学习与测试自己对Web标准中的技术性语法掌握的基础,而真正需要符合Web标准,还是需要不断学习与提高在网站架构设计上的经验,实现网站表现与内容的分离。
</br></br>
答案是肯定的,HTML也是W3C的标准之一,之所以推荐使用XHTML是因为HTML的设计形式已经不能满足表现与内容分离式的网站架构,但是如果继续使用HTML来构建的话,从最终目标上来说是没有差别,通过完整的HTML标记语言,也同样能够通过W3C的校验,最终网页的显示也不会有什么问题。不过在这里还是继续向大家推荐使用XHTML,必尽XHTML提供更合理的结构,在Web标准设计之中会得到方便,在未来也方便顺利过渡到XML。
</br></br>
XML是未来数据的描述格式,目前在应用软件及Web应用的开发中已经大量使用XML技术进行数据交换与整合,如果技术成熟,XML会取代XHTML/HTML成为未来的网站构建中实现内容层的一环。但就目前而言,XML在实现网站表现层上有一定困难,使用XML+CSS或XSTL技术构建网站本身技术上难度较高,而XML自由的标记结构也对网站设计者提高了门槛,
</br></br>
</div>
<div id="text_r">
浏览器对XML的直接支持也不太完善,所以XML目前的应用主要在Web应用及软件中用于数据交换,总的来说目前不适于直接应用XML来构建网站。不过总是有一些先例。目前网络上有很多Blog系统的rss功能就是基于XML的一种应用方式,目前有许多网站,包含微软的MSN Space,都已经为Blog中的rss功能提供单独的样式表以方便当用户直接用浏览器打开Rss文件时提供具有样式支持的rss浏览方式,也就是XML网页设计的一个初步实例,相信在未来会有更方便更简便的方法帮助我们转向XML。
</br></br>
本书正是一门帮助大家用CSS进行网站设计的入门指导读物,事实上CSS并没有想象中那么复杂,CSS只是相对于HTML而言提供了更多的控制标签,而这些标签的使用基本上简单易学的,使用CSS进行网站设计在修改上比起纯HTML设计要更为简单快捷,只需要修改CSS文件就可以控制整个布局及样式的变化。因此我们认为CSS是一门简单有效,易读易学的语言,对于拥有网站设计基础的人来说过渡将会非常方便,CSS将为网站设计者提供更自由的创作空间。
</br></br>
</div>
</div>
</body>
</html>
- 3 回答
- 0 关注
- 1208 浏览
相关问题推荐
添加回答
举报
0/150
提交
取消